What "certified non-toxic" actually means in 2026
In 2026, no single global label called "certified non-toxic" exists for pressure cookers, so trustworthy evaluations rely instead on a mix of regulatory thresholds and third-party lab reports. Guides such as the Welpr Standard and doctor-reviewed materials-health lists require that inner pots meet or exceed U.S. Prop 65 limits for lead and cadmium, and that any nonstick layer is disclosed as PFAS-free and free of nanomaterials.
For practical purposes, "non-toxic compliant" pressure cookers in 2026 typically use either uncoated 18/10 or 304 stainless steel, non-coated clay or ceramic pots, or ceramic-based coatings that passage independent testing for PFAS, lead, and cadmium. Material safety showdown: stainless, ceramic, and clay
When comparing inner pot materials in 2026 reviews, stainless steel remains the gold standard for low leaching under high heat and pressure, while ceramic-coated and clay options cater to people who want to avoid all metals or are managing nickel allergies. A 2024-2026 materials-health survey across 47 multi-cookers found that 84% of "non-toxic"-rated models used either uncoated stainless or ceramic coatings vetted for PFAS, lead, and cadmium.
Stainless-steel inner pots score especially well because they are dense, non-porous, and do not require a nonstick layer; they also cool quickly and resist warping, which matters for long-term pressure-cooking cycles. In contrast, ceramic nonstick coatings can be cleaner than older Teflon-style polymers but still require tight controls on metallic pigments and fluorinated additives, hence the emphasis on lab-tested PFAS-free labels.
Clay and ceramic pots such as those from VitaClay and Miriam's Earthen Cookware rely on unglazed, high-fired clays and transparent supply-chain documentation to show absence of lead and cadmium. These vessels are heavier, slower to heat, and more fragile, but they appeal to users prioritizing "whole-food" cookware with minimal synthetic coatings.

How to vet a pressure cooker for non-toxic use
Before buying a 2026 pressure cooker, reviewers recommend a short checklist that focuses on what actually touches your food under high heat and pressure. Failure to address each of these points can introduce hidden exposure to PFAS, heavy metals, or food-grade plastics not intended for long-term hot-food contact.
- Check the inner pot material: Look for explicit phrasing such as "18/10 stainless steel," "304 stainless steel," or "fully ceramic/clay" rather than vague "nonstick coating" statements.
- Verify PFAS status: If the pot has a nonstick coating, confirm in the product description or via email that it is PFAS-free and not just PTFE-free.
- Look for lab testing: Reputable 2026-labeled "non-toxic" brands usually provide downloadable lab certificates for lead, cadmium, and PFAS, sometimes directly from the manufacturer's website.
- Inspect the lid and seals: Sealing rings and lid gaskets should be food-grade silicone, not generic rubber; avoid plastic parts that rest directly in the bowl or steam path.

Are stainless-steel pressure cookers safer than ceramic-coated ones?
For 2026, most materials-health experts regard uncoated stainless-steel inner pots as the safest mainstream option because they are dense, non-porous, and do not require a nonstick layer that must be monitored for PFAS or heavy-metal pigments. Ceramic-coated models can still be low-toxicity if they are PFAS-free and properly tested, but they introduce an extra layer whose long-term integrity depends heavily on manufacturer quality control and user care.

How do I know if my existing pressure cooker is non-toxic?
To judge whether your current pressure cooker is non-toxic, start by checking the product listing or manual for the exact inner pot material and whether the manufacturer states it is PFAS-free and tested for lead and cadmium. If the information is unclear, contact customer support and request copies of any lab certificates; any brand that refuses or cannot provide such documentation is a weak candidate for "non-toxic" status in 2026 safety-focused guides.
